【数值计算方法】在科学与工程领域,数值计算方法是解决数学问题的一种重要手段。它通过数值近似的方式,对难以解析求解的问题进行计算和分析。本文将对常见的数值计算方法进行总结,并以表格形式展示其特点与适用范围。
一、数值计算方法概述
数值计算方法主要研究如何用有限精度的计算机来解决数学问题,包括但不限于线性方程组求解、非线性方程求根、插值与逼近、数值积分与微分、常微分方程数值解法等。这些方法广泛应用于物理模拟、金融建模、信号处理等多个领域。
二、常见数值计算方法总结
方法名称 | 基本思想 | 优点 | 缺点 | 适用场景 |
高斯消元法 | 通过行变换将矩阵转化为上三角矩阵,再回代求解 | 稳定性较好,适用于中小型线性系统 | 对病态矩阵不敏感度较低 | 小规模线性方程组 |
牛顿迭代法 | 利用函数的一阶导数构造迭代公式,逐步逼近根 | 收敛速度快,适用于单根问题 | 需要初始猜测,可能发散 | 单变量非线性方程求根 |
拉格朗日插值 | 构造多项式经过给定的点,用于估计未知点的函数值 | 实现简单,适合离散数据拟合 | 高次插值可能出现龙格现象 | 数据拟合、函数逼近 |
复化梯形公式 | 将积分区间划分为若干小区间,用梯形面积近似积分值 | 计算简单,适用于连续函数 | 精度较低,需较多区间划分 | 数值积分 |
欧拉方法 | 用差商代替导数,逐步计算常微分方程的近似解 | 简单易实现,适合初值问题 | 稳定性差,误差积累较快 | 简单常微分方程的数值解 |
龙格-库塔法 | 使用多步信息提高精度,如经典的四阶龙格-库塔法 | 精度高,稳定性好 | 计算量较大,实现复杂 | 高精度常微分方程求解 |
三、总结
数值计算方法是现代科学计算中不可或缺的一部分。不同的方法适用于不同的问题类型,选择合适的方法可以显著提高计算效率和结果的准确性。同时,数值计算也需要注意误差的控制和稳定性问题,避免因算法缺陷导致结果失真。
在实际应用中,往往需要结合具体问题的特点,综合考虑计算效率、精度要求和算法稳定性等因素,选择最优的数值计算方法。随着计算机技术的发展,数值方法也在不断演进,为更复杂的科学计算提供了有力支持。